**Touch Rugby Cancelled for the Term**

Mon Mar 13 08:26pm

There is some sad news from Sport Tasman today:


”Unfortunately, due to some works happening on Goodman Park over the next few weeks that we were unaware of we have made the decision to cancel touch rugby for the term.  There are trucks and a digger in operation moving backwards and forward in the footprint that we would normally use, and we feel that due to it being a health and safety risk we cannot continue the league. We have investigated Sport Park and MHS grounds with no luck due to other usage and toilet accessibility.
 
We sincerely apologise for any inconvenience this will cause.  There will not be any charge for touch rugby this term.”


Refunds will be sent to school soon.
